引言
随着科技的发展,医疗领域正逐渐迎来一场革命。增强现实(AR)技术作为一种前沿技术,已经在医疗行业中展现出巨大的潜力。本文将深入探讨心脏AR技术在医疗康复中的应用,以及它如何改变未来医疗体验,让“重病号”轻松康复。
心脏AR技术简介
增强现实(AR)技术是一种将虚拟信息叠加到真实世界中的技术。在医疗领域,AR技术可以通过将虚拟图像、信息或模型叠加到患者身上或医疗设备上,为医生和患者提供更加直观、便捷的医疗服务。
心脏AR技术在医疗康复中的应用
1. 手术导航
在心脏手术中,医生可以通过AR技术实时查看患者的3D心脏图像,与手术过程中的实际情况进行比对,从而提高手术的精确度和安全性。
# 示例代码:模拟心脏手术中的AR导航
import numpy as np
# 患者心脏的三维坐标
heart_coords = np.array([
[100, 100, 100],
[200, 100, 100],
[150, 150, 150],
# ... 更多坐标点
])
# 虚拟手术刀位置
surgery_tool_coords = np.array([150, 150, 150])
# 检查手术刀是否在心脏内部
def check_if_tool_inside_tool(heart_coords, surgery_tool_coords):
# ... 计算逻辑 ...
return is_inside
# 运行模拟
is_inside = check_if_tool_inside_tool(heart_coords, surgery_tool_coords)
print("手术刀是否在心脏内部:", is_inside)
2. 康复训练
对于心脏疾病患者,康复训练至关重要。AR技术可以提供个性化的康复训练方案,患者可以通过AR设备进行互动式的康复训练,提高训练效果。
# 示例代码:模拟AR康复训练
class ARRehabilitation:
def __init__(self, patient_data):
self.patient_data = patient_data
def generate_training_plan(self):
# ... 根据患者数据生成训练计划 ...
return training_plan
def execute_training(self, training_plan):
# ... 执行训练 ...
pass
# 创建患者数据
patient_data = {
'age': 45,
'heart_condition': 'coronary_artery_disease',
# ... 更多数据 ...
}
# 创建AR康复训练实例
ar_rehabilitation = ARRehabilitation(patient_data)
# 生成训练计划
training_plan = ar_rehabilitation.generate_training_plan()
print("训练计划:", training_plan)
# 执行训练
ar_rehabilitation.execute_training(training_plan)
3. 患者教育
AR技术可以帮助患者更好地理解自己的病情和治疗方法。通过虚拟现实(VR)和AR结合的方式,患者可以直观地了解心脏的结构和功能,以及手术过程。
未来展望
随着AR技术的不断发展和完善,未来医疗体验将更加个性化、智能化。以下是一些可能的未来趋势:
- 远程医疗:医生可以通过AR技术远程为患者提供诊断和治疗建议,提高医疗服务效率。
- 疾病预防:AR技术可以用于健康监测和预防,帮助人们及时发现并预防潜在的心脏疾病。
- 跨学科合作:AR技术可以帮助不同领域的专家进行协作,共同为患者提供更好的治疗方案。
结论
心脏AR技术为医疗行业带来了前所未有的变革,它将改变未来医疗体验,让“重病号”轻松康复。随着技术的不断进步,我们有理由相信,AR技术将在更多领域发挥重要作用,为人类社会带来更多福祉。